Hydroxychloroquine is approved for the treatment of non-cancerous illnesses such as rheumatoid arthritis and systemic lupus erythematous. Researchers in the laboratory have tested tumors from patients with pancreatic cancer and have discovered that they have certain pathways inside the cells that promote growth and survival of the tumor. Hydroxychloroquine may inactivate these pathways and results in the death of pancreatic cancer cells.

Time frame: Disease was evaluated radiologically at baseline and at the first restaging at 2 months.
2-month progression-free survival rate was defined as the percentage of patients absent progression (PD) or death before 2 months. Patients were considered to have experienced PD if they demonstrated either clinical deterioration resulting in withdrawal or PD per RECIST 1.0 criteria: At least a 20% increase in the sum of longest diameter (LD) of target lesions taking as reference the smallest sum LD recorded since the treatment started or the appearance of one or more new lesions. PD for the evaluation of non-target lesions is the appearance of one or more new lesions and/or unequivocal progression of non-target lesions.
Time frame: Disease was evaluated radiologically at baseline and every 2 months on treatment. Median duration of treatment for this study cohort was 34 days.
Biochemical response rate was defined as the percentage of patients achieving on treatment a decrease in serum CA 19-9 by > 30% from baseline.
Time frame: Disease was evaluated radiologically at baseline and every 2 months on treatment. Median duration of treatment for this study cohort was 34 days.
Tumor response rate is the percentage of patients achieving complete or partial response on treatment based on RECIST 1.0 criteria. For target lesions, complete response (CR) is disappearance of all target lesions and partial response (PR) is at least a 30% decrease in the sum of longest diameter (LD) of target lesions, taking as reference baseline sum LD. CR for the evaluation of non-target lesions is the disappearance of non-target lesions and normalization of tumor marker level. Appearance of one or more new lesions is classified as progression of non-target lesions. CR or PR confirmation is required >/= 4 weeks.
Time frame: All patients were followed until death. Median survival follow-up in this study cohort was 60 days (95% CI: 40-184).
Overall survival estimated using Kaplan-Meier (KM) methods is defined as the time from study entry to death or date last known alive.
Time frame: Disease was evaluated radiologically at baseline and every 2 months on treatment. Median PFS follow-up in this study cohort was 46.5 days (95% CI 33-61).
Progression-free survival based on the Kaplan-Meier method is defined as the duration of time from study entry to time of objective progression on CT scan or the time of death for patients with clinical deterioration resulting in withdrawal from the trial. Per RECIST 1.0 criteria: progressive disease (PD) is at least a 20% increase in the sum of longest diameter (LD) of target lesions taking as reference the smallest sum LD recorded since the treatment started or the appearance of one or more new lesions. PD for the evaluation of non-target lesions is the appearance of one or more new lesions and/or unequivocal progression of non-target lesions. Patients without an event were censored at date of last disease evaluation.
Time frame: Adverse events were assessed each cycle throughout treatment. Participants were followed for the duration of treatment, an average of 34 days for this study population.
All grade 4-5 adverse events with treatment attribution of possibly, probably or definite based on CTCAEv3 as reported on case report forms.
